Georgina Rodríguez, the model and influencer married to football superstar Cristiano Ronaldo, recently attended the Venice Film Festival, where she made a noticeable change to her jewelry. Instead of wearing the massive $3 million engagement ring given to her by Ronaldo, she opted for eye-catching Chopard pieces.

During the festival, Rodríguez walked the red carpet for the screening of "Mr. Nelson" at Sala Grande in Venice. She wore a striking ensemble consisting of a plunging navy suit jacket, a matching split-back skirt, and towering black stilettos. However, it was her jewelry that drew the most attention.

Rodríguez's choice of accessories included a pair of crescent-shaped rings adorned with stones, matching earrings, and a statement choker from luxury Swiss brand Chopard. Notably, she carefully positioned her hands to showcase these elaborate pieces.

The decision to swap the expensive engagement ring for more statement-making Chopard jewelry was particularly noteworthy, considering Rodríguez had previously showcased the 30-carat ring from Ronaldo. Estimated to be worth $3 million, this significant piece of jewelry was notably absent from Rodríguez's look at the festival.

Interestingly, despite opting out of the engagement ring, Rodríguez still chose to wear her simple gold wedding band, which she and Ronaldo exchanged during their recent wedding. This subtle nod to her marital status was likely intended to acknowledge the significance of her union with Ronaldo.

It's worth noting that Rodríguez has a history of favoring Chopard jewelry, having worn several of the brand's pieces during her wedding celebration. In fact, her wedding jewels were reportedly valued at a staggering £56 million. For the ceremony, she donned a stunning Chopard Garden of Kalahari necklace, featuring a 50-carat diamond at its center.
